+ /// Whether the definition of this global may be replaced by something
+ /// non-equivalent at link time. For example, if a function has weak linkage
+ /// then the code defining it may be replaced by different code.
+ static bool isMayBeOverriddenLinkage(LinkageTypes Linkage) {
+ switch (Linkage) {
+ case WeakAnyLinkage:
+ case LinkOnceAnyLinkage:
+ case CommonLinkage:
+ case ExternalWeakLinkage:
+ return true;
+
+ case AvailableExternallyLinkage:
+ case LinkOnceODRLinkage:
+ case WeakODRLinkage:
+ // The above three cannot be overridden but can be de-refined.
+
+ case ExternalLinkage:
+ case AppendingLinkage:
+ case InternalLinkage:
+ case PrivateLinkage:
+ return false;
+ }
+ llvm_unreachable("Fully covered switch above!");
+ }
